Understanding Alcohol and Pregnancy

Alcohol, including wine, can have significant effects on pregnancy. During the first trimester, the fetus undergoes critical development, making this period particularly sensitive to external factors, including alcohol consumption.

  • **Health Risks**: Consuming alcohol during pregnancy can lead to fetal alcohol spectrum disorders (FASD), which may cause physical, behavioral, and learning problems in children.
  • **Safety Considerations**: The safest choice during pregnancy is to avoid alcohol entirely.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) recommends abstaining from alcohol throughout the pregnancy.

Can You Indulge in Wine During the First Trimester?

The question of whether you can indulge in wine during your first trimester is complex. While some studies suggest that small amounts of alcohol may not significantly impact fetal development, the consensus among health professionals is clear: no amount of alcohol is considered safe during pregnancy.

Common Concerns About Wine and Pregnancy

Many women have common concerns regarding wine and pregnancy. Here are some frequently asked questions and their answers:

What if I accidentally consume wine before knowing I was pregnant?

Many women may consume alcohol before realizing they are pregnant. If this is the case, try not to panic. The best course of action is to stop drinking alcohol as soon as you find out and consult with your healthcare provider for guidance.

Are there any studies supporting moderate wine consumption during pregnancy?

While some studies suggest that moderate alcohol consumption may not have severe effects, the majority of health organizations emphasize that there is no known safe level of alcohol intake during pregnancy.
